What Are the Signs That My Transmission Needs a Rebuild?

Recognizing the signs that your transmission may need a rebuild is crucial for maintaining your vehicle's performance. Early detection can save you from costly repairs and ensure safe driving.
Unusual Noises and Shifting Issues
One of the most common signs that your transmission might need a rebuild is the presence of unusual noises, such as grinding, clunking, or whining sounds when shifting gears. These noises often indicate that internal components are worn or damaged, which can lead to more significant issues if left unaddressed. Additionally, if you experience difficulty shifting gears—whether it's hesitation, slipping, or complete inability to change gears—these symptoms can signal that your transmission is struggling and may require a rebuild.

Fluid Leaks and Warning Lights
Another critical indicator that your transmission may need a rebuild is the presence of fluid leaks. If you notice bright red or brown puddles under your vehicle, it’s essential to address the issue promptly. Low transmission fluid can lead to overheating and increased wear on internal components, ultimately necessitating a rebuild. Additionally, keep an eye on your dashboard warning lights—especially the check engine light or transmission warning light. If either of these lights illuminates, it’s an indication that something is wrong with your transmission. Ignoring these warning signs can lead to catastrophic failure, making timely intervention crucial.
